Franck is a young DJ, producer, and label head, carrying forward the rich legacy of Scottish techno.
His journey began with a series of self-releases, including standout tracks like Dread, Get Down, and Magnolia Tool, each racking up hundreds of thousands of streams.
He followed up with the Helfy Rapid EP, a collaboration with fellow Scottish producer AISHA, earning widespread acclaim.
However, it was Franck’s Hear The Sound EP on Germany’s R-label group that truly catapulted him to stardom. With tracks supported by techno heavyweights Charlotte de Witte, Shlomo, VTSS, Somewhen, KI/KI, Kobosil, and Cera Khin, Franck’s title track, Hear The Sound, stormed to #1 on Beatport’s Hard Techno whilst also amassing over 250,000 streams in the first week, cementing Franck’s status as one of techno’s brightest stars.
2024 was a whirlwind year with Franck delivering two more stunning EPs, The Perpetual Journey of Self-Discovery and Kick It Hard, as well as a killer collaboration with t e s t p r e s s titled SHOOT TO KILL. Meanwhile, Franck’s label, Carouse, continues to make waves. Nominated for DJ Mag’s Breakthrough Label of the Year, Carouse has released an arsenal of standout tracks from WOLTERS, Fenrick, THELMA, SIKOTI, SWART, and more.
As Franck puts it, “Scotland’s finest purveyor of hard bounce is on a worldwide mission to bring a dunt to every dancefloor, and he won’t stop till everyone has had a healthy amount of fun.”
